What is the primary focus of pathophysiology?

Describing the functional changes due to a disease

What is the etymological origin of the term 'pathophysiology'?

Ancient Greek

What was the role of Johannes Müller in the 1830s in Germany?

Led the establishment of autonomous physiology research

How does pathology differ from pathophysiology?

Pathology describes conditions observed during a disease state, while pathophysiology explains functional changes due to a disease

What is the intersection of pathology and physiology primarily concerned with?

Disordered physiological processes associated with disease or injury
